A Reflection by Vivian So(lizzy vivian)

When I passed by a shop window,
I saw you, the very own reflection of you -
A ring with so much pride in it.
I must confess I love thee;
Your character,
So confidence it stands alone and shines through the night.
I must be a fool
looking at the window for hours till sunset,
And must be odd
to think of you amiable against logic;
A fool who can’t lie to herself no more,
That the ring that I tried on
belonged to else body.
